Abu Dhabi is on track to establish itself as one of the world’s largest and most influential international financial districts, bolstered by the recent issuance of UAE Cabinet Resolution No. 41 for 2023. This critical resolution expands the jurisdiction of the Abu Dhabi Global Market (ADGM), the capital city’s prestigious international financial center, in line with the UAE’s economic vision. This strategy places a thriving financial sector at the heart of Abu Dhabi’s diversification goals, ensuring the emirate remains a global financial powerhouse.

 

The expansion, which now includes Al Reem Island, brings ADGM’s total geographical footprint to nearly 1438 hectares (~14.3 million sqm), making it ten times larger than its previous boundaries. This article will explore how the expansion of ADGM’s jurisdiction to Al Reem Island strengthens Abu Dhabi’s position in the global financial landscape, the opportunities this presents for businesses, and what this means for Abu Dhabi’s broader economic growth strategy.

 

ADGM Expansion: Why Al Reem Island?

 

The inclusion of Al Reem Island under ADGM’s jurisdiction is a strategic move, driven by increasing demand from global companies choosing Abu Dhabi as a base to expand and grow their international operations. Al Reem Island is adjacent to ADGM’s current home on Al Maryah Island, and its addition provides a vital extension to accommodate the growing pipeline of international businesses seeking to establish a presence in Abu Dhabi.

 

Al Maryah Island is currently operating at over 95% occupancy, with strong demand from companies looking to enter or expand in the region. This expansion allows ADGM to offer more space, which is critical as more companies recognize Abu Dhabi’s potential as a global financial hub. The larger neighboring Al Reem Island presents an abundance of opportunities, offering access to a wide range of office spaces, as well as world-class residential, educational, medical, and lifestyle facilities.

 

Why Abu Dhabi? The Strategic Vision

 

This expansion aligns perfectly with **Abu Dhabi’s Economic Vision 2030**, a long-term roadmap designed to reduce reliance on the oil sector and diversify into areas such as finance, technology, and other knowledge-based industries. ADGM plays a pivotal role in this vision, particularly through its Growth Strategy 2023-2027, which aims to grow Abu Dhabi’s financial sector and position the city as one of the world’s leading international financial centers. A thriving financial industry is set to become one of the key contributors to the emirate’s GDP, enhancing Abu Dhabi’s standing on the global stage.

 

Abu Dhabi has garnered attention as the “capital of capital,” home to some of the world’s largest sovereign wealth funds, such as Mubadala and the Abu Dhabi Investment Authority (ADIA). The expansion of ADGM supports the city’s ability to leverage its deep pool of capital, a network of venture capitalists, family offices, and a diverse array of investment opportunities. By expanding into Al Reem Island, Abu Dhabi is strategically positioning itself to meet growing international demand for its unique business environment.

Key Benefits of the Al Reem Island Expansion for Businesses

 

The expansion of ADGM’s jurisdiction to Al Reem Island introduces a host of benefits for companies that choose to establish operations within this world-class financial district. These benefits include:

 

1. 0% Corporate Tax on Qualifying Income

 

Businesses operating within ADGM’s jurisdiction, including the newly added Al Reem Island, can benefit from a 0% corporate tax rate on qualifying income. This preferential tax rate is a key factor in attracting international businesses, especially financial services companies, startups, and multinational corporations looking to optimize their tax exposure.

 

2. Full Foreign Ownership

 

In ADGM’s free zone, companies are allowed 100% foreign ownership, meaning that international investors and entrepreneurs can retain full control of their businesses without the need for local partners or sponsors. This is a significant advantage, as it allows companies to operate with greater autonomy and flexibility.

 

3. Business-Friendly Regulatory Environment

 

ADGM is recognized globally for its pioneering regulatory framework, which is based on English common law. This transparent and business-friendly legal environment ensures that companies operating within ADGM enjoy a high level of confidence in their legal and financial dealings. The financial free zone is well-regarded for its regulatory clarity, making it easier for businesses to navigate complex compliance requirements.

A Growing Financial Hub: ADGM’s Achievements and Future Prospects

 

In just eight years, ADGM has become one of the fastest-growing international financial centers (IFCs) in the region. As of 2022, ADGM supported 1,400 operating entities, issued 5,500 business licenses, and housed a workforce of **11,000 people**. ADGM’s growth is reflected in a 56% increase in Assets Under Management (AUM) last year, as well as a 30% increase in active licenses.

 

With these impressive milestones, ADGM continues to attract global financial institutions, fintech companies, family offices, and venture capitalists. By expanding into Al Reem Island, ADGM is preparing to accommodate even more businesses, further cementing Abu Dhabi’s status as a global financial hub.

Transition Process for Al Reem Island Businesses

 

With the expansion of ADGM’s jurisdiction, businesses already operating on Al Reem Island will need to transition into the financial free zone. ADGM and its authorities are currently working closely with key government stakeholders and local authorities to finalize the necessary arrangements. Businesses engaged in financial services on Al Reem Island will be contacted by ADGM authorities regarding the transition process, ensuring a smooth and seamless integration into ADGM’s regulatory framework.
